
50c 2014 AIATSIS Coloured UNC
The Royal Australian Mint partnered with the AustralianĀ Institute of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ander StudiesĀ (AIATSIS) to produce this coin celebrating 50 years ofĀ research promotion and preservation of IndigenousĀ societies.
Featuring a coloured AIATSIS logo Ā surrounded by traditional Indigenous artĀ motifs this coloured cupro-nickel 50Ā¢ with a mintage of 30,000 celebrates its 50thĀ anniversary of establishment in 1964.
The coin is encapsulated on an official Royal Australian Mint card.
The AIATSIS logo is a representation of a shield derived from the painted boomerang totem (fighting shield) of the Gu'na'ni (Kunjen) people from the Mitchell River region of the Gulf of Carpentaria and a piece in the AIATSIS collection of indigenous treasures that the institute cares for. The design bears two boomerangs with circles lines and dots.
